| #ifndef __thread_INCLUDE_GNU |
| #define __thread_INCLUDE_GNU |
| |
| #include "objc/objc.h" |
| |
| /************************************************************************* |
| * Universal static variables: |
| */ |
| extern int __objc_thread_exit_status; /* Global exit status. */ |
| |
| /******** |
| * Thread safe implementation types and functions. |
| */ |
| |
| /* Thread priorities */ |
| #define OBJC_THREAD_INTERACTIVE_PRIORITY 2 |
| #define OBJC_THREAD_BACKGROUND_PRIORITY 1 |
| #define OBJC_THREAD_LOW_PRIORITY 0 |
| |
| /* A thread */ |
| typedef void * objc_thread_t; |
| |
| /* This structure represents a single mutual exclusion lock. */ |
| struct objc_mutex |
| { |
| volatile objc_thread_t owner; /* Id of thread that owns. */ |
| volatile int depth; /* # of acquires. */ |
| void * backend; /* Specific to backend */ |
| }; |
| typedef struct objc_mutex *objc_mutex_t; |
| |
| /* This structure represents a single condition mutex */ |
| struct objc_condition |
| { |
| void * backend; /* Specific to backend */ |
| }; |
| typedef struct objc_condition *objc_condition_t; |
| |
| /* Frontend mutex functions */ |
| objc_mutex_t objc_mutex_allocate(void); |
| int objc_mutex_deallocate(objc_mutex_t mutex); |
| int objc_mutex_lock(objc_mutex_t mutex); |
| int objc_mutex_unlock(objc_mutex_t mutex); |
| int objc_mutex_trylock(objc_mutex_t mutex); |
| |
| /* Frontend condition mutex functions */ |
| objc_condition_t objc_condition_allocate(void); |
| int objc_condition_deallocate(objc_condition_t condition); |
| int objc_condition_wait(objc_condition_t condition, objc_mutex_t mutex); |
| int objc_condition_signal(objc_condition_t condition); |
| int objc_condition_broadcast(objc_condition_t condition); |
| |
| /* Frontend thread functions */ |
| objc_thread_t objc_thread_detach(SEL selector, id object, id argument); |
| void objc_thread_yield(void); |
| int objc_thread_exit(void); |
| int objc_thread_set_priority(int priority); |
| int objc_thread_get_priority(void); |
| void * objc_thread_get_data(void); |
| int objc_thread_set_data(void *value); |
| objc_thread_t objc_thread_id(void); |
| |
| /* |
| Use this to set the hook function that will be called when the |
| runtime initially becomes multi threaded. |
| The hook function is only called once, meaning only when the |
| 2nd thread is spawned, not for each and every thread. |
| |
| It returns the previous hook function or NULL if there is none. |
| |
| A program outside of the runtime could set this to some function so |
| it can be informed; for example, the GNUstep Base Library sets it |
| so it can implement the NSBecomingMultiThreaded notification. |
| */ |
| typedef void (*objc_thread_callback)(); |
| objc_thread_callback objc_set_thread_callback(objc_thread_callback func); |
| |
| /* Backend initialization functions */ |
| int __objc_init_thread_system(void); |
| int __objc_fini_thread_system(void); |
| |
| /* Backend mutex functions */ |
| int __objc_mutex_allocate(objc_mutex_t mutex); |
| int __objc_mutex_deallocate(objc_mutex_t mutex); |
| int __objc_mutex_lock(objc_mutex_t mutex); |
| int __objc_mutex_trylock(objc_mutex_t mutex); |
| int __objc_mutex_unlock(objc_mutex_t mutex); |
| |
| /* Backend condition mutex functions */ |
| int __objc_condition_allocate(objc_condition_t condition); |
| int __objc_condition_deallocate(objc_condition_t condition); |
| int __objc_condition_wait(objc_condition_t condition, objc_mutex_t mutex); |
| int __objc_condition_broadcast(objc_condition_t condition); |
| int __objc_condition_signal(objc_condition_t condition); |
| |
| /* Backend thread functions */ |
| objc_thread_t __objc_thread_detach(void (*func)(void *arg), void *arg); |
| int __objc_thread_set_priority(int priority); |
| int __objc_thread_get_priority(void); |
| void __objc_thread_yield(void); |
| int __objc_thread_exit(void); |
| objc_thread_t __objc_thread_id(void); |
| int __objc_thread_set_data(void *value); |
| void * __objc_thread_get_data(void); |
| |
| #endif /* not __thread_INCLUDE_GNU */ |
